Fourth episode feels like they're starting to really settle in. In the first episode, Moiraine drawing the Power looked a little cheesy, but since they're sticking with that visual all the way through, you kind of get used to it. And the battle scene started to really showcase what they can do.
I particularly thought it was effective that (book spoiler)...
Spoiler!
they used a black overlay for when Logain was channeling. You can see it white at first but then the black overtakes it. Cool way of visualizing the taint.
At this point, I'm relatively confident that this will be good enough to satisfy book readers. Now the only question is to what extent they'll be able to draw in the masses. [Reply]
